    About Us:

    Yantraman is the authorized dealer for various industrial equipment and lubricants. Established in 1987, Yantraman has expanded to 12 offices and 5 workshops across Gujarat and employs over 300 dedicated staff. The company has over 8000 satisfied customers and strives to be the best in the industry by delivering excellence in infrastructure, processes, and human resources.     Job Description:

    As the Executive Assistant to the Director, you will play a crucial role in supporting me in various administrative tasks and ensuring the smooth operation of our dealership. This role requires exceptional organ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to handle multiple tasks efficiently. Moreover, you will be expected to demonstrate a high level of professionalism and discretion in dealing with sensitive information.

    Responsibilities:

    1. Calendar Management: Schedule appointments, meetings, and events, ensuring that my calendar is organized and optimized.
    2. Communication Management: Handle incoming calls, emails, and correspondence, prioritizing and responding to them appropriately.
    3. Meeting Support: Prepare agendas, take meeting minutes, and follow up on action items to ensure efficient decision-making and execution.
    4. Travel Coordination: Make travel arrangements including flights, accommodation, and transportation, ensuring smooth logistics.
    5. Data Analysis: Collect, analyze, and interpret data related to dealership operations, sales, and customer feedback. Identify trends and recommend strategies for improvement.
    6. Documentation and Reporting: Prepare reports, presentations, and other documents as required. Maintain accurate records and databases.
    7. Process Improvement: Continuously assess existing processes and procedures, identify inefficiencies, and recommend improvements to enhance productivity and effectiveness.
    8. Bookkeeping Support: Assist with basic bookkeeping tasks such as expense tracking, invoice processing, and payroll preparation.
    9. Special Projects: Undertake ad-hoc projects and assignments as directed, demonstrating flexibility and adaptability.
    10. Executive Support: Provide general administrative support to the Director, including personal errands and tasks as needed.
